Went there yesterday from 4 to 7...I was the only one on the beach.
Plenty of fish but didn`t catch anything. Was on lure on one rod and on ganged hooks + popper on the other. Fishes seemed to like my pilchards but I still have to work out how to understand when a fish is biting or if it is just the waves….

If your bait fishing just play close attention to the wave action and the timing of your rod movement, they will be in unison. Also the waves tend to have gradual pull down action of the rod tip where a hungry salmon will on most cases hit the bait pretty hard and that will be more of a sharp jerking action.
If they are feeding in most cases they will hit the bait pretty hard and hook themselves especially if you are using circles.

Some species are subtle crafty things. Not salmon. If you hook a salmon or get a got from one you'll know about it. If you think you are getting hits but not hookups try dropping the size of your hook or presenting your bait differently
